Well first things first–it’s good that you want to get it for him, but i think that product is online only and you need to have a debit card or credit card. So you’re not going to be able to order it.
Now, onto the next obstacle: there is no easy way to earn money. People have to be willing to pay you for an object or service, and if that’s not happening, it’s not easy or fast. You can offer to mow lawns, sell things, do extra chores, do things around the house for family members… etc.
Next obstacle is time frame. You have approximately 2 days to make this much money in order to have it ordered and to your door on time from target.com. I’d have to say it’s highly unlikely that you’re going to make 120 + shipping ($20) in the next two days.
So I’d have to say either set your sights on another present, or find a generous relative. Good luck.
